A Pap smear, or Pap test, is a screening procedure used to detect abnormal cells in the cervix, which can be indicative of cervical cancer or precancerous conditions. During the test, cells are collected from the surface of the cervix using a brush or spatula and then examined under a microscope for any abnormal changes. The Pap smear is a critical tool in the early detection of cervical cancer and is often performed as part of routine gynecological exams. The primary cause for conducting a Pap smear is to screen for cervical cancer and to identify any precancerous changes in the cervical cells that could develop into cancer if left untreated. It is recommended for women starting at age 21 and is typically performed every three years until the age of 29. After age 30, it may be combined with testing for human papillomavirus (HPV), a virus that can cause cervical cancer, and performed every five years if both tests are negative. Symptoms that might prompt a Pap smear include abnormal vaginal bleeding, such as bleeding between periods, after intercourse, or after menopause, as well as unusual vaginal discharge or pelvic pain. The test is also part of routine screening for women who are asymptomatic but are at risk for cervical cancer due to factors such as HPV infection or a family history of the disease. Complications from a Pap smear are generally rare but can include temporary discomfort or slight bleeding following the procedure. In some cases, the test may yield false positive results, suggesting the presence of abnormal cells when there are none, leading to additional follow-up tests and potential anxiety. Conversely, false negative results can occur, where the test misses abnormal cells, which underscores the importance of regular screening and follow-up. The Pap smear is a vital preventive measure in women's health, aiding in the early detection and treatment of cervical cancer and significantly improving outcomes through timely intervention.
